Miles between Boston, MA and Tonawanda, NY

There are
452 mi
from Boston, MA to Tonawanda, NY

That's the driving distance. It would take 8 hours 50 mins to go from Boston, Massachusetts to Tonawanda, New York.

The flight distance (direct flight from Boston, MA to Tonawanda, NY) is 398.22 mi.

452 mi = 726.81 kms